/** * SKL Scanner — Skill-listing token budget * * Claude Code shows the model a listing of every active skill's `description` * so it can decide which skill to invoke. That listing is budgeted: each * description is capped, and anything past the cap is silently truncated * (Claude Code raised the per-description cap 250 → 1,536 chars in v2.1.105, * changelog L1502, and added a startup/`/doctor` notice when truncation * happens). A description past the cap loses its tail from what the model * actually sees — the very trigger phrases meant to route invocation. * * Detection: * CA-SKL-001 active skill description > 1,536 chars → truncated (medium) * CA-SKL-002 sum of active descriptions exceeds the listing budget (low) * * The aggregate listing budget (changelog L2860, CC 2.1.32) allots the skill * listing the model reads ~2% of the context window. We do NOT know the user's * context window, so CA-SKL-002 anchors on a conservative 200k window and says * so loudly: it leads with the measured sum (a fact) and carries a calibration * note explaining the budget scales 5x on a 1M-context model. Severity is low * (an estimate) versus medium for the verified per-description cap. * * The cap, the budget, and the enumerate-and-measure step all live in * `lib/skill-listing-budget.mjs` — the single source of truth shared with the * GAP scanner, which prescribes `disableBundledSkills` when this budget is * exceeded. SKL only constructs the findings. * * Two-lens note vs TOK pattern F: TOK pattern F flags *project-local* skills * with descriptions > 500 chars as a structural per-turn "bloat" heuristic. * SKL is a different lens — it scans ALL active skills (user + plugin) against * the *verified* 1,536-char hard truncation cap, not a bloat heuristic.
